Japan’s real estate investment trust (J-REIT) market was launched in September 2001, when two J-REITs publicly listed their investment units for the first time. The number of J-REITs increased steadily thereafter, reaching 42 by October 2007. Office REIT funds from operations (FFO, a measure of operational cash flows) is a primary metric for assessing performance. For the 52 weeks ending on July 31, the average office REIT had an FFO/share of $2.23 and a Price/FFO estimate of $15.90.
